POST /walkers β€” create, and mapping the response

Create returns 201, not 200

POST /walkers brings a new walker into existence, so the honest status code is 201 Created, not 200. Nest already knows this: a @Post() handler defaults to 201 when it returns normally β€” you get the right code for free. (Reach for @HttpCode(200) only when you deliberately want to override it.)

The body is validated by the same DTO-plus-ValidationPipe pattern from module 06. Define what a create accepts β€” note it does not accept id, rating, or createdAt; those are the database's to assign, never the client's:
